Performance test in semispherical solar collectors with discontinuous absorber
Carlos Armenta-Deu
Renewable Energy, 2019, vol. 143, issue C, 950-957
Abstract:
This work aims at characterizing the performance of a solar thermal collector with non-continuous absorber area. The study bases its development on the classical performance method for flat-plate collectors, but using the effective absorber area that intercepts solar radiation. The work determines not only thermal efficiency of the solar collector but corrected overall thermal losses coefficient for the specific geometric design.
